Societal Implications of Methamphetamine Production

The production of methamphetamine often leads to environmental contamination. Improvised labs frequently release harmful chemicals into the air, water, and soil, posing long-term health risks to nearby residents and ecosystems. These toxic substances can contaminate water supplies, leading to serious health problems for those who consume it.

Harmful Effects on Individuals and Communities

Methamphetamine use is associated with a range of serious health consequences. These include cardiovascular issues, neurological damage, dental problems, and severe mental health problems. The long-term effects of methamphetamine use are profound, impacting physical and mental well-being. The use of meth also negatively affects interpersonal relationships, often leading to family dysfunction, social isolation, and community breakdown.

Legal Ramifications of Manufacturing and Possession

Manufacturing methamphetamine and possessing equipment for its production are illegal in most jurisdictions. Penalties for these offenses can be severe, ranging from substantial fines to lengthy prison sentences. These penalties act as deterrents, and the legal system aims to hold individuals accountable for their actions. The severity of the legal consequences serves to discourage this activity and protect the community.
